Noise Filter (filter)

The noise filter is available for unusually noisy signals
that cause an unstable process variable display. The
noise filter averages the input signal over a certain
period. The filter level determines the length of time
over which the signal is averaged. The filter level can
be set between 2 and 199. The higher the filter level,
the longer the averaging time and so the longer it
takes the display to settle to its final value. Setting the
filter level to zero disables the filter function.

Noise Filter Bypass (bypass)

The noise filter bypass changes the behavior of the
meter so that small variations in the signal are filtered
out but large abrupt changes in the input signal are
displayed immediately. The bypass value determines
the minimum amount of signal change to be displayed
immediately. All signal changes smaller than the
bypass value are filtered or averaged by the meter.
The noise filter bypass may be set between 0.1 and
99.9% of full scale.

Rounding Feature (round)

The rounding feature is used to give the user a
steadier display with fluctuating signals. Rounding is
used in addition to the filter function.
Rounding causes the display to round to the nearest
value according to the rounding selected. See
examples below:

Modbus RTU Serial
Communications (serial)
The meter is equipped with serial communications
capability as a standard feature using Modbus RTU
Serial Communication Protocol.
The meter may be connected to a PC for initial
configuration via the onboard USB connection. For
ongoing digital communications with a computer or
other data terminal equipment, use the RS-485
connection with the appropriate serial converter; see
Ordering Information on page 6 for details.
DO NOT connect any equipment to the RJ45
M-LINK connector. Otherwise damage will occur
to the equipment and the meter.
DO NOT disconnect the RJ45 connector located
to the left of the power terminal block. Doing so
will disable the on-board digital I/O, and the
RS-485 serial communications.

When using more than one meter in a multi-drop
mode, each meter must be provided with its own
unique address. The meter address (Slave ID) may
be programmed between 1 and 247. The transmit
delay may be set between 0 and 199 ms. The parity
can be set to even, odd, or none with 1 or 2 stop bits.
